SteelSeries Prime +

Specifications

  • Sensor: SteelSeries TrueMove Pro+

  • Sensor Type: Optical

  • CPI: 18,000

  • IPS: 450, on SteelSeries QcK surfaces

  • Acceleration: 50G

  • Polling Rate: 1000Hz / 1 ms

  • Connectivity: Wired

The SteelSeries Prime+ is part of the SteelSeries lightweight, minimalist Prime series. The Prime series’ goal is to take the focus off of the bells and whistles of typical gaming peripherals and to bring the focus back to the game. Prime+ provides crisp clicks, lagless reaction time, and ultra-smooth movements.

Razer DeathAdder V2

Specifications

  • Weight: 82 g

  • DPI: Up to 20,000

  • Buttons: 8

  • Connectivity: Wired

The Razer DeathAdder is the go-to mouse for gamers, especially those who love shooters. There are eight editions of the DeathAdder, with the DeathAdder V2 Pro being a favorite among professional gamers.

Logitech G305

Specifications

  • Weight: 99 g (3.4 oz)

  • Battery Life: 250 hours

  • Sensor: HERO™

  • Wireless report rate: 1000 Hz (1ms)

  • Connectivity: LIGHTSPEED Wireless

  • Microprocessor: 32-bit ARM

The G305 is part of the Logitech G Color Collection. It has 6 programmable buttons and is perfect for FPS games. It uses a AA battery, but the tech allows the mouse to up to 250 hours of battery life! The body of the mouse is kind of flat but was still quite comfortable. The clicks to feel crisp and felt pretty good with flick shots on Widowmaker in Overwatch.

It also comes in multiple colors, including white. So, if you’re looking for the best white gaming mouse to fit your setup without sacrificing functionality, the Logitech G305 is your best bet.
